Now days gite de France is a well organized. All those offering gites have regular inspections by gite de France and have to comply to the regulations of gite de France. All gites are classified according to their location, comfort and amenities and on merit are awarded by an “ear de corn” ranging from one to four. For those of us that have used gite de France or had a gite holiday in a French gites we immediately relate the word French gite to holiday accommodation which is exactly what it is. But it is strange that the word gite or French gites is not used in the English speaking part of the world except when referring to France. Even the English and other nationalities that have settled in France use the word French gite or gite to explain their holiday accommodation.
In France many forms of gite or gites exist such as: Gite Rural, Gite Chambre d’hotes, Gite d’enfants, Gite d’etape et gite de sejour and Gite accessible. gite rural Limousin.
